Zelenskyy replaces Ukrainian Joint Forces‘ Commander Sodol with Brigadier General Hnatov

Volodymyr Zelenskyy, President of Ukraine, has adopted a decision to replace Lieutenant General Yurii Sodol, Commander of Joint Forces of Armed Forces of Ukraine, with Brigadier General Andrii Hnatov.

Source: address by Zelenskyy

Quote: „We have discussed [at a meeting – ed.] staffing issues in the Armed Forces of Ukraine. I adopted the decision to replace Lieutenant General Yurii Sodol, Commander of Joint Forces of Armed Forces of Ukraine, with Brigadier General Andrii Hnatov.“

Details: Zelenskyy did not specify the reasons for this dismissal in his address, but on 24 June it was revealed that Bohdan Krotevych, Chief of Staff of the Azov Brigade of the National Guard, had filed a statement with the State Bureau of Investigation (SBI) calling for an investigation into Lieutenant General Yurii Sodol, the commander of the Joint Forces of the Armed Forces of Ukraine, due to big losses among the personnel.

For reference: Andrii Hnatov is a former head of staff and deputy commander of Operational Command Pivden (South). In the spring of 2023 he was in charge of the defence of the city of Bakhmut. Before serving in Operational Command Pivden (South) he led the 36th Marine Brigade formed out of units previously stationed in Crimea. Hnatov himself served in Crimea before it was occupied by Russia.
